One of the most popular black hair braiding styles is the box braid. This style involves sectioning the hair into small, square-shaped sections and braiding them from the roots to the ends. Box braids can be styled in various lengths, thicknesses, and colors, making them a versatile and stylish choice for black hair.Braided Black Hair Styles
If you're looking for a more intricate and eye-catching braided style, consider trying cornrows. These braids are created by braiding the hair close to the scalp in a continuous row, resulting in a sleek and symmetrical look. Cornrows can be styled in various patterns and designs, making them a popular choice for special occasions or everyday wear.Black Hair Braiding Styles
Fulani braids are another popular and trendy choice for black hair braiding. This style involves creating small, tight braids close to the scalp, with long extensions added to create length and volume. Fulani braids are often adorned with beads, shells, or other accessories, making them a unique and stylish choice for any occasion.Black Hair Braids
If you're looking for a unique and trendy braided style, consider trying knotless braids. Unlike traditional braids, which start with a knot at the roots, knotless braids start with your natural hair and are gradually braided down. This technique results in a more natural and seamless look, making it a great option for those looking for a more low-maintenance style.Black Hair Braiding Ideas

Crochet braids are a popular trend in the black hair community, and for good reason. This style involves attaching pre-braided or pre-twisted hair extensions to your natural hair using a crochet needle. The result is a full and voluminous style that can be styled in various ways, from curly to straight.Black Hair Braiding Trends
If you're looking for a protective style that will also help your natural hair grow, try goddess braids. These braids are thicker and larger than traditional cornrows and are often styled in an updo or bun. Goddess braids are not only stylish but also help to distribute the weight of your hair evenly, reducing tension and breakage.Black Hair Braiding Techniques
